Transaction 43c67a3ddb4c57f3ff8def37b78adc0724a613f21de25d59a20fcd15e28a5513
1 Input
1 Output
-
43c67a3ddb4c57f3ff8def37b78adc0724a613f21de25d59a20fcd15e28a5513:0
- value
- 28862045
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b995ac4c8ee8e94cbffe346e2bc8ea77d4880928 OP_EQUAL
- address
- 3JcJEVpe6YiQtixcdua86Dm3u2mYotdqU7